SECONDARY BATTERY SEPARATOR AND SECONDARY BATTERY

    Abstract: The purpose of the present invention is to provide a separator for a secondary cell in which organic resin microparticles are laminated at low cost and adhesiveness with respect to an electrode is produced. The present invention is a separator for a secondary cell characterized in that a porous layer containing organic resin microparticles having an average grain diameter of 0. 02 ?m to less than 0.40 ?m is laminated on at least one surface of a porous base material, the film thickness of the porous layer being 0.10 ?m to less than 2.5 ?m.

    POLYVINYLIDENE FLUORIDE RESIN PARTICLES AND METHOD FOR PRODUCING SAME

    Abstract: A production method of polyvinylidene fluoride resin particles comprising: (Process al) a process to precipitate the polyvinylidene fluoride resin particles by adding a 100 mass% solution in total consisting of 75 to 99 mass% organic solvent, 1 to 25 mass% water and 0.5 to 15 mass% polyvinylidene fluoride resin to a poor solvent of the polyvinylidene fluoride resin; or (Process a2) a process to precipitate polyvinylidene fluoride resin particles by performing a flash-crystallization of the solution. With such a configuration, PVDF resin particles can be industrially produced by simple operations without using surfactant agent.
